首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用`addEventListener`将点击事件添加到React组件内的图标

在React组件内添加点击事件可以通过使用addEventListener来实现。addEventListener是JavaScript中用于添加事件监听器的方法,用于向指定元素添加指定事件类型的事件监听器。

在React组件中,可以使用addEventListener来添加点击事件监听器,以响应用户点击图标的操作。具体实现步骤如下:

  1. 首先,在React组件的render方法中,将图标渲染到组件的DOM结构中,可以使用React的相关UI库(如Ant Design、Material-UI)提供的图标组件。
  2. 在组件的componentDidMount生命周期方法中,获取对图标元素的引用。可以通过ref属性或者使用第三方库(如React refs)来获取元素引用。
  3. 使用addEventListener方法,将点击事件添加到图标元素上。事件类型为"click",事件处理函数为组件内定义的一个方法。
  4. 使用addEventListener方法,将点击事件添加到图标元素上。事件类型为"click",事件处理函数为组件内定义的一个方法。
  5. 在组件的componentWillUnmount生命周期方法中,移除点击事件监听器,以防止内存泄漏。
  6. 在组件的componentWillUnmount生命周期方法中,移除点击事件监听器,以防止内存泄漏。
  7. 在组件内定义点击事件的处理函数handleClick,用于处理用户点击图标的操作。
  8. 在组件内定义点击事件的处理函数handleClick,用于处理用户点击图标的操作。

添加点击事件监听器后,当用户点击图标时,会触发handleClick方法执行相关操作逻辑。

在腾讯云的相关产品中,可以使用云函数(Serverless Cloud Function)来处理React组件中的点击事件。云函数是一种事件驱动的无服务器计算服务,可以帮助开发者在云端运行代码,并以事件驱动的方式响应特定的事件,如用户点击图标。

腾讯云云函数产品的相关介绍链接:云函数

请注意,以上是一个示例回答,具体回答内容可能需要根据实际情况进行调整和补充。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

没有搜到相关的视频

领券